- Supervise the daily operations in PeopleSoft HCM payroll system, and resolve system and processing issues that arise daily.
- Lead the team in the production of biweekly payroll for all employees by using timesheets, leave requests, bonus files and other possible adjustments. Reviews and resolves issues related to missing/short hours timesheets, missing or incorrect tax setup, time and labor errors, etc.
- Review and approve biweekly general ledger interface, monthly general ledger Payroll reconciliation, document pay cycle reports, and review aggregate payroll reports.
- Maintain compliance with IRS and Department of Labor requirements in regard to payroll processing as well as local, state, and federal wage and hour laws.
- Conduct training and development of the team to meet and exceed standards and requirements for the department.
- Assists employees, managers, and Payroll Specialists with complex issues related to timekeeping, paychecks and taxes, wage garnishments, judgements, and child support orders.
- Review wire requests and direct deposit transmittal requests to ensure accuracy prior to management approval.
- Research and recommend strategic and tactical changes to work processes, improve the level and quality of payroll in accordance with company policies.
- Recommends changes and enhancements of payroll systems and procedures due to changes in tax laws, regulations, and organizational pay policies or compensation initiatives. Responsible for testing all tax changes to PeopleSoft HR.
- Responsible for overseeing timely submission of quarterly and annual tax returns and filings, annual employee tax statements (W-2s), communication to employees, managers, and other business partners such as human resources and accounting regarding timesheet deadlines.
